I have restricted the ability to edit Accounts. A user can only create/edit Contacts - BUP001. I have done this using authorisation object CRM_BPROLE and B_BUPA_RLT.
The authorisation objects are:-
Activity 03 *
Activity 01,02,03 BUP001.
However, I now have a requirement that while in the Account (view mode) the user wants to have the ability to Add or Create a new contact against the Account. However they are not allowed.
They have full access to opportunities and Activities and have no problem doing this within the same screen but even though they have full access to Contacts an error message is provided saying they do not have authorisation to edit the BP.
Is there a way around this without giving full access to edit the Account?